Doom: The Dark Ages Release Date Announced
Briefly

Doom: The Dark Ages was recently announced with a release date of May 15, 2025, alongside exciting new gameplay features. In a recent press event, details emerged about the un-synced glory kills, which will enhance the combat flow by eliminating forced cutscene interruptions during battles with staggered demons. Game director Hugo Martin addressed the challenge of managing multiple staggered foes over the past decade, highlighting new control simplifications so players can focus on fighting instead of struggling with controls. While it won't be open world, the game's levels are set to be the largest in the series' history, increasing the excitement for fans.
